Resi inclusive
We are constantly expanding our range of services for people with disabilities or special needs. There are guided tours on the main stage for people in wheelchairs and for people with visual disabilities. You can also experience a look behind the scenes in German sign language. There are also performances in which people in wheelchairs can sit in the front row and performances with deaf performance and sign language. We also invite you to selected performances with introductory haptic tours and audio description.
We also provide regular information about our programme in German plain language.
Information about this is available from the performance schedule or the newsletter «Resi inklusiv».

Ödipus (Oedipus) - 27 Jun
Oedipus, the lead candidate of a new political movement, is as good as assured of election victory. But why are the circumstances of his predecessor’s fatal road traffic accident classified? And what is the fake news regarding his origins about? Oedipus starts to investigate – despite all the warnings. As in his updating of Schnitzler’s «The Doctor», Robert Icke has radically translated a theatre classic into the present. Icke’s «Oedipus» looks behind the myth and is both a family tragedy and a political thriller.
